Appearance
During the Beatles era, he had a fresh, youthful appearance with soft, well-defined features. His hair was dark, thick, and had the signature "mop-top" hairstyle that he shared with the rest of the band, a cut with straight bangs that covered part of his forehead and that moved easily when he was on stage. His face was symmetrical and harmonious, with a well-defined jaw but without losing the softness in his features. His cheeks had a slight rounding, giving him a youthful and friendly appearance, while his skin was clear and smooth, with a healthy glow that reflected his energy. His eyes, large and expressive, of an intense hazel color, conveyed warmth and curiosity, with a deep gaze that often seemed playful or thoughtful depending on the moment. His eyebrows were moderately thick and well-defined, which further framed his gaze and gave him an air of intensity and concentration, especially when he was playing bass or composing. His nose was straight and well proportioned to his face, neither too prominent nor too small, complementing the harmony of his features. His mouth, with well-formed lips and a natural pink tone, was one of his most charming features, as his smile was wide and charismatic, showing slightly irregular teeth that gave him an authentic and natural touch, reinforcing his attractiveness without seeming artificial. As for his clothing, during the early years of The Beatles he was always seen impeccable with elegant and tight suits, white shirts and narrow ties, reflecting the sophisticated and neat image that the band wanted to project in its beginnings. However, as the years progressed and The Beatles entered their most experimental stage, Paul began to wear more colorful and psychedelic clothes, with shirts with striking prints, velvet jackets, colored vests and Cuban-heeled boots.

relations
John Lennon His friendship with John Lennon was one of the most important in his life. They met as teenagers and together formed the creative foundation of The Beatles. Although they had a close and collaborative relationship, there was also rivalry and tension, especially after the band split up. Despite their differences, Paul always spoke fondly of John and paid tribute to him in several songs after his murder in 1980.
George Harrison Paul and George Harrison were childhood friends and shared many moments in The Beatles. Although their relationship had its ups and downs, especially due to creative disagreements, they always respected each other. Paul was with George in his final days before his death in 2001.
Ringo Starr: Paul and Ringo Starr have maintained a strong friendship over the years. Unlike the tensions with John and George, their relationship has always been friendly and collaborative, and they have even worked together on several projects after The Beatles.
